Analysis

Cuba recorded -1.99 kg/ha for nutrient balance — cropland potassium per unit area in 2023.

The figure is up 36.1% on the previous year and down 39.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, nutrient balance — cropland potassium per unit area in Cuba peaked at 52.2 kg/ha in 1969 and was at its lowest, -14.59 kg/ha, in 1961.

Cuba ranks 130th of 201 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 16.3 kg/ha -14.59 kg/ha 52.2 kg/ha 9
1970s 15.17 kg/ha 8.92 kg/ha 21.99 kg/ha 10
1980s 30.63 kg/ha 22.6 kg/ha 40.62 kg/ha 10
1990s 4.68 kg/ha -9.34 kg/ha 22.51 kg/ha 10
2000s -1.88 kg/ha -8.97 kg/ha 6.03 kg/ha 10
2010s -1.34 kg/ha -6.21 kg/ha 6.42 kg/ha 10
2020s -2.86 kg/ha -4.7 kg/ha -1.65 kg/ha 4

The Cropland Nutrient balance domain contains information on the flows of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from mineral fertilizer, manure applied, atmospheric deposition, crop removal, and biological fixation over cropland and per unit area of cropland. The flows are aggregated to total inputs and total outputs, from which the overall nutrient balance and nutrient use efficiency on cropland are calculated. Statistics are disseminated in units of tonnes and in kg/ha, as appropriate. Nutrient use efficiency is expressed as a fraction (%).
